    Today is President Robin Holmes-Sullivan's first d Today is President Robin Holmes-Sullivan's first day serving in her new role at Lewis & Clark. Holmes-Sullivan released a video message to start off her term as LC's 26th president. She is the first president to be a person of color, a woman and openly part of the LGBTQ+ community.

The video addressed enrollment, capital construction projects, fundraising and presidential preparation. Part of the video is included in this post, but the full version was sent out to the LC community by email and is available on the college's website.

Former President Wim Wiewel emailed a farewell letter to the community on June 29, in which he praised Holmes-Sullivan. 

"I feel confident that we are now in very good shape, and that with Robin’s leadership, the College will continue to thrive." Wiewel wrote.

Holmes-Sullivan's inauguration will be Oct. 21 with more details to be announced in the future.

    Have you noticed anything different about us? We u Have you noticed anything different about us? We used to be called The Pioneer Log, however due to the colonial ties "Pioneer" has, we have decided to drop that part of our name. However, The Log is only our temporary identity.
